Preparation
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- Slice your round loaf of sourdough with a serrated knife, making cuts about 1 inch apart, stopping just before you reach the bottom crust.
- Gently pull apart the slices and stuff each opening with pieces of brie cheese and a dollop of cranberry sauce.
- Drizzle the melted butter over the top, ensuring it seeps into the slices. Sprinkle with rosemary, salt, and pepper. If desired, add red pepper flakes.
- Wrap the loaded sourdough in aluminum foil and bake for 20 minutes. Remove the foil and bake for an additional 10 minutes to achieve a crispy top.
- Once golden and melty, let it cool for a couple of minutes before serving.
Notes
Experiment with mix-ins like chopped apples or pears. This recipe works well with slightly stale sourdough. Don’t stress about messiness, the dish is meant to be enjoyed casually.
